Viktor Szakats 301c1c5f98 2009-05-12 10:37 UTC+0200 Viktor Szakats (harbour.01 syenar hu)
* contrib/xhb/hbcompat.ch
    + Added HB_GETENV() <-> GETENV() conversions.
    + Added MEMOWRIT() translation for xhb sources.

  * source/rtl/at.c
  * source/rtl/gete.c
  * source/rtl/memofile.c
    - Deleted HB_EXTENSION branches. Users of extended
      GETENV(), GETE(), AT() and MEMOWRIT() functionality
      will have to use hbcompat.ch to stay compatible with xhb
      (this isn't needed for MEMOWRIT()).
      INCOMPATIBLE change for those who enabled HB_EXTENSION
      in Harbour. Hopefully xhb will implement HB_AT() and
      HB_GETENV() in the future so hbcompat.ch will become
      unnecessary.

   * include/hbextern.ch
   + source/rtl/radiobhb.prg
   * source/rtl/radiobtn.prg
     * RADIOBUTTON() Harbour extension moved to a separate file
       to cause no harm for programs defining this function locally.
       At the same time, HB_EXTENSION protection got removed so
       it can be accessed in default builds as a RADIOBUTTO() 
       alternative.

#include "hbapi.h"
#include "hbapiitm.h"
HB_FUNC( GETENV )
{
PHB_ITEM pName = hb_param( 1, HB_IT_STRING );
if( pName && hb_pcount() == 1 )
{
char * pszName = hb_itemGetC( pName );
ULONG ulName = strlen( pszName );
ULONG ulPos;
/* strip the '=' or else it will clear the variable! */
for( ulPos = 0; ulPos < ulName; ulPos++ )
{
if( pszName[ ulPos ] == '=' )
{
pszName[ ulPos ] = '\0';
break;
}
}
if( pszName[ 0 ] != '\0' )
{
char * szValue;
/* NOTE: Convert the envvar name to uppercase. This is required for
DOS and OS/2 systems. [vszakats] */
#if defined(HB_OS_DOS) || defined(HB_OS_OS2)
hb_strupr( pszName );
#endif
szValue = hb_getenv( pszName );
if( szValue && szValue[ 0 ] != '\0' )
{
{
/* Convert from OS codepage */
BOOL fFree;
char * pbyResult = ( char * ) hb_osDecode( ( BYTE * ) szValue, &fFree );
hb_retc_buffer( pbyResult );
if( fFree )
hb_xfree( szValue );
}
}
else
{
if( szValue )
hb_xfree( szValue );
hb_retc( NULL );
}
}
else
hb_retc( NULL );
hb_itemFreeC( pszName );
}
else
hb_retc( NULL );
}
/* NOTE: Undocumented Clipper function. [vszakats] */
HB_FUNC( GETE )
{
HB_FUNC_EXEC( GETENV );
}
/* NOTE: Harbour extended version of GETENV(). The 2nd parameter
can be used to specify a default value, returned if the
requested envvar doesn't exist.
3rd, optional logical parameter can specify wether to
apply automatic codepage conversion (to the codepage
specified by Set( _SET_OSCODEPAGE ) on the returned value.
The default is .T.
[vszakats] */
HB_FUNC( HB_GETENV )
{
PHB_ITEM pName = hb_param( 1, HB_IT_STRING );
if( pName )
{
char * pszName = hb_itemGetC( pName );
ULONG ulName = strlen( pszName );
ULONG ulPos;
/* strip the '=' or else it will clear the variable! */
for( ulPos = 0; ulPos < ulName; ulPos++ )
{
if( pszName[ ulPos ] == '=' )
{
pszName[ ulPos ] = '\0';
break;
}
}
if( pszName[ 0 ] != '\0' )
{
char * szValue;
/* NOTE: Convert the envvar name to uppercase. This is required for
DOS and OS/2 systems. [vszakats] */
#if defined(HB_OS_DOS) || defined(HB_OS_OS2)
hb_strupr( pszName );
#endif
szValue = hb_getenv( pszName );
if( szValue && szValue[ 0 ] != '\0' )
{
if( ! ISLOG( 3 ) || hb_parl( 3 ) )
{
/* Convert from OS codepage */
BOOL fFree;
char * pbyResult = ( char * ) hb_osDecode( ( BYTE * ) szValue, &fFree );
hb_retc_buffer( pbyResult );
if( fFree )
hb_xfree( szValue );
}
else
hb_retc_buffer( szValue );
}
else
{
if( szValue )
hb_xfree( szValue );
hb_retc( hb_parc( 2 ) );
}
}
else
hb_retc( NULL );
hb_itemFreeC( pszName );
}
else
hb_retc( NULL );
}
HB_FUNC( HB_SETENV )
{
char * pszName = hb_parc( 1 );
BOOL fResult = FALSE;
if( pszName )
{
char * pszValue = hb_parc( 2 );
BOOL fFreeName = FALSE, fFreeVal = FALSE;
if( ( ! ISLOG( 3 ) || hb_parl( 3 ) ) )
{
pszName = ( char * ) hb_osEncode( ( BYTE * ) pszName, &fFreeName );
if( pszValue )
pszValue = ( char * ) hb_osEncode( ( BYTE * ) pszValue, &fFreeVal );
}
fResult = hb_setenv( pszName, pszValue );
if( fFreeName )
hb_xfree( pszName );
if( fFreeVal )
hb_xfree( pszValue );
}
hb_retl( fResult );
}
